/install huckleberry
Huckleberry CLI
Command-line interface for Huckleberry, a baby tracking app. Authenticate once and log sleep, feeds, diapers, and growth from your terminal.
Note: This is an unofficial tool and is not affiliated with Huckleberry.
Install
pip install huckleberry-cli
Quick start
huckleberry login
huckleberry children
huckleberry sleep start
Commands
Sleep
huckleberry sleep start # Start sleep timer
huckleberry sleep stop # Complete sleep (saves duration)
huckleberry sleep pause # Pause sleep timer
huckleberry sleep resume # Resume paused sleep
huckleberry sleep cancel # Cancel without saving
Feeding
Breastfeeding:
huckleberry feed start --side=left # Start nursing (left side)
huckleberry feed start --side=right # Start nursing (right side)
huckleberry feed switch # Switch sides mid-feed
huckleberry feed stop # Complete feeding
Bottle:
huckleberry feed bottle \x3Camount> [--type=TYPE] [--units=UNITS]
# Examples:
huckleberry feed bottle 120 # 120ml formula (default)
huckleberry feed bottle 4 --units=oz # 4oz formula
huckleberry feed bottle 100 --type="Breast Milk" # 100ml pumped milk
Types: Formula, Breast Milk, Mixed
Units: ml (default), oz
Diapers
huckleberry diaper pee # Wet only
huckleberry diaper poo # Dirty only
huckleberry diaper both # Wet + dirty
huckleberry diaper dry # Dry check
# With details:
huckleberry diaper poo --color=yellow # With color
huckleberry diaper poo --consistency=soft # With consistency
huckleberry diaper both --color=brown --consistency=runny
Colors: yellow, green, brown, black, red
Consistency: runny, soft, solid, hard
Growth
huckleberry growth --weight=7.5 # Weight in kg
huckleberry growth --height=65 # Height in cm
huckleberry growth --head=42 # Head circumference in cm
huckleberry growth --weight=7.5 --height=65 --head=42 # All at once
# Imperial units:
huckleberry growth --weight=16.5 --units=imperial # Weight in lbs
Info
huckleberry children # List children
huckleberry --json children # JSON output (--json before subcommand)
huckleberry status # Current status
Multiple Children
huckleberry --child="Baby" sleep start # Specify child by name
huckleberry -c "Baby" diaper pee
Authentication
Config stored at ~/.config/huckleberry/config.json.
huckleberry login # Interactive setup
Or use environment variables:
export HUCKLEBERRY_EMAIL="[email protected]"
export HUCKLEBERRY_PASSWORD="your-password"
export HUCKLEBERRY_TIMEZONE="America/Los_Angeles"
Requirements
- Python 3.11+
- huckleberry-api
Unit Conversions
- 1 oz ≈ 30 ml
- 1 lb ≈ 0.45 kg
- 1 inch ≈ 2.54 cm
- 确保已安装 OpenClaw(本地或 Docker 部署)
- 在对话框中输入安装命令:
/install huckleberry - 安装完成后,直接呼叫该 Skill 的名称或使用
/huckleberry触发 - 根据 Skill 的参数说明提供必要输入,即可获得结构化输出
Huckleberry 是什么?
Track baby sleep, feeding, diapers, and growth via the Huckleberry CLI. Use when the user asks about logging baby activities, starting/stopping sleep, bottle feeding, diaper changes, or growth measurements. 它是一个面向 Claude Code / OpenClaw 的 AI Agent Skill 插件,目前累计下载 2002 次。
如何安装 Huckleberry?
在 OpenClaw 或 Claude Code 对话框中运行命令「/install huckleberry」即可一键安装,无需额外配置。
Huckleberry 是免费的吗?
是的,Huckleberry 完全免费(开源免费),可自由下载、安装和使用。
Huckleberry 支持哪些平台?
Huckleberry 跨平台运行,可在任意部署了 OpenClaw / Claude Code 的环境中使用(cross-platform)。
谁开发了 Huckleberry?
由 jayhickey(@jayhickey)开发并维护,当前版本 v1.0.1。